Personally Manchester city centre is too far away but if you did fancy it I would take the train from the airport but loads of good places locally I would personally recommend The American Bar & Grill in Hale about 4 miles away, good value & they have a good childrens's menu but I would book as can get busy. Another alternative is TGI's at Cheadle about 2 miles away & you can use the BOGOF vouchers.
